What Is a Golden Visa for Property Investors?
The Golden Visa is a long-term residency program introduced by the UAE government to attract investment and skilled individuals. Property investors who satisfy the eligibility requirements can obtain long-term residency without requiring a local sponsor.
Investing through the golden visa property in Dubai route allows eligible individuals to reside in the UAE while continuing to own and manage their real estate investments. The visa also provides greater flexibility for families who wish to live, work, or study in the country.
Eligibility Requirements for Golden Visa Property in Dubai
Property investors must meet certain conditions before applying for a Golden Visa.
Some of the primary eligibility requirements include:
Own one or more properties with a combined value of at least AED 2 million.
The property must comply with the ownership requirements established by UAE authorities.
Mortgaged properties may qualify if specific payment conditions are satisfied.
Investors must maintain valid health insurance according to applicable regulations.
Required ownership documentation must be submitted during the application process.
Since immigration policies may evolve, applicants should always verify the latest criteria before submitting an application.

Application Process
The application process typically involves several important steps.
Purchase Eligible Property
The first step is purchasing qualifying real estate that satisfies the investment threshold.
Gather Required Documents
Applicants generally need:
Passport
Property title deed or ownership documents
Medical insurance
Personal identification documents
Additional documents requested by immigration authorities
Submit the Application
Applications are processed through the authorized government channels responsible for residency services.
Medical Examination and Biometrics
Applicants may be required to complete medical fitness tests and biometric registration before visa issuance.
Receive the Golden Visa
After successful verification, eligible investors receive their long-term residence permit. Processing timelines may vary depending on individual circumstances.

Common Misconceptions
Buying Any Property Automatically Qualifies
Not every property purchase leads to Golden Visa eligibility. Investors must satisfy the official investment and ownership requirements.
The Visa Is Permanent
The Golden Visa is renewable provided the eligibility conditions continue to be met.
Only One Property Can Qualify
In many cases, multiple properties with the required combined value may satisfy the investment threshold, subject to applicable regulations.
